Puff: to lure the audience in.

Masthead: The masthead is bold and


stands out but is covered my the
main image which shows the image
is more important

Cover lines: in
small font to show
they're not very
important but still
matter

Main cover line: the cover line is


as big as the masthead and over
laps the image which shows its
important.

Main image: the main


image is the only picture
on the page which shows
its important
